Job Description

This person is responsible for providing a safe and nurturing environment for children, under the guidance of the Lead and/or Assistant Teacher. Assist in the implementation of developmentally appropriate curriculum, in support of the program’s philosophy on early childhood education.

Qualifications

A high school diploma or GED is required and must be 18 years of age. Experience with young children is preferred. Employment is contingent upon successful completion of all DSS-required background screenings in compliance with South Dakota Administrative Rules for Licensed Child Care Programs.

Physical Requirements
  • Ability to lift and carry up to 25–50 pounds.
  • Frequent standing, walking, bending, and kneeling to engage with students at their level.
  • Outdoor supervision in various weather conditions (heat, cold, light rain).
  • Ability to respond quickly in emergency situations, including physical intervention to prevent harm if necessary.
Principal Responsibilities
  • Supervise and interact with children at all times while maintaining a safe and inviting environment.
  • Teach lesson plans as directed by full-time teachers.
  • Ensure a positive approach to managing the behavior of all children.
  • Create and maintain an open and professional relationship with all families, Center staff and children while maintaining confidentiality.
  • Ahead to all Center and licensing requirements and policies.
  • Ensure consistent attendance to maintain correct child/teacher ratios.
  • Attend staff meetings and complete required training programs.
  • Act in accordance with FBT and Kid’s World policies and procedures as set forth in the employee handbooks.
  • Adhere to compliance procedures and participate in required compliance and other training as requested.
